MiX Insight Reports Fleet number has been added as an optional column to various reports. For these reports, users can now deselect the Asset Description column. The Asset Description column will no longer be grouped with the default columns on the standard selection screen when setting up the report but will be displayed individually and can be selected or deselected and thus be omitted from the generated report. To ensure the reports are consistent with On-Road IoT, the reports will now display lat/long (latitude and longitude) instead of long/lat. The Daily Movement report has been amended to show Trip Classification information on the day that the trip occurred (i.e. historically correct and not based on the working hours settings at report run time). This only applies if the organisation has been set to automatically classify trips based on working hours. Hours of Service Timeclock log certification functionality has been added, which now allows new ELD drivers with no prior ELD HOS data to certify their full historic cycle of HOS logs. Journey Management Customers using a MiX Integrate Journey Management integration can now enable their risk policies. Journeys created and/or submitted via the integration pipeline will then be processed through the organisations’ respective risk policies. Please note driver questionnaires are not yet supported via MIX Integrate. MiX Integrate Event endpoints have been extended to include the FuelUsedLitres field as part of the data set being returned. This excludes Active event endpoints. MiX TechTool A “Firmware upload requested” message will now be displayed when a technician has selected to upload firmware. This is to provide feedback to the technician that the request has been successful.
